- Ft. Worth Police serve a search warrant at a house. The officers determine that the men are selling out of a hole in the window and recover 30 discarded crack rocks. A Hamilton County, Ohio Corporal responds to a fight call and learns that an argument between cousins escalated to punches being thrown, but the two men decline to press charges and instead hug it out. Officers in Ft. Worth stop a truck and notice the driver is chewing on a blue baggie, which they determine contains cocaine.
This episode was filmed in 2004

COPS is a documentary television series and one of the longest-running programs in the US. The show provides a real-life glimpse into the tireless work of law enforcement. The show was created by John Langley and Malcolm Barbour and premiered on Saturday, March 11, 1989.
